Output 8bee74a411f5099e439872467ad8eb57c6b65cfcc2c357fad7e2d8ac5a1adcdb:10

value
198683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758c50b22045d15caa06895512ceda51ff2e5456 OP_EQUAL
address
3CQZ5G3UumhDeBdtkH5Pvk69C4KVWCqYvT
transaction
8bee74a411f5099e439872467ad8eb57c6b65cfcc2c357fad7e2d8ac5a1adcdb
confirmations
354199
spent
true